Beauty and the Beast by Matt Ryan Tobin & The Muppet Show by Morgan Girvin

Bottleneck Gallery is dropping a pair of very different but equally impressive releases today, each celebrating a beloved property through meticulous illustration and smart composition. The Muppet Show by Morgan Girvin is an absolute feast of details. Girvin turns the classic variety show into a full theatrical cross-section, pulling back the curtain to reveal the charm and controlled madness that made The Muppet Show so special. Every space in the theater is packed with familiar faces and easter eggs, every time you look at it, you will see something new.
On the other end of the spectrum is Beauty and the Beast by Matt Ryan Tobin. Tobin distills the story down to the enchanted rose, floating in isolation under glass, brilliantly incorporating the image of the Beast into the rose itself. Overall the piece is minimalist in nature, with Tobin letting the negative space and symbolism do the work here, there is beauty in the simplicity.
